Association of Sitting Time With All-Cause and Cardiovascular Mortality: How Does Frailty Modify This Association?
J Aging Phys Act. 2023 Dec 21:1-8. doi: 10.1123/japa.2023-0105. Online ahead of print.ABSTRACTTo investigate how frailty modifies the association of sitting time with all-cause and cardiovascular mortality in Chilean adults. This prospective study included 2,604 participants aged ≥35 from the Chilean National Health Survey 2009-2010. Sitting time was self-reported, while frailty was assessed using a 36-item Frailty Index. Sitting time was categorized as low, medium, and high.
